Get ready for more nocturnal adventures! HIDIVE has officially announced that it will be exclusively streaming the highly anticipated second season of the anime series Call of the Night. Fans can rejoice as the supernatural romance drama continues its captivating story this July as part of HIDIVE’s Summer 2025 simulcast season.

Release Date and Streaming Details

  • Release Window: July 2025.
  • Streaming Platform: Exclusively on HIDIVE.
  • Territories: HIDIVE will stream the series in North America, Europe, Oceania, and selected Latin American and Asian territories.
  • Premiere Sneak Peek: Anime Expo 2025 attendees will get an early look at the second episode during a special panel on Saturday, July 5th. The panel includes a sneak peek of the first half of episode 2 and a post-screening Q&A.
  • The anime will air on Fuji TV’s Noitamina programming block and affiliate channels in Japan on Fridays at 11:30 p.m. JST / 10:30 a.m. EDT. The first season will also be re-broadcasted on Fuji TV starting April 11, 2025.

Production and Staff

Studio Liden Films is returning to produce the animation for Season 2. Tomoyuki Itamura will direct the second season, with Michiko Yokote handling the writing, Haruka Sagawa designing the characters, and Yoshiaki Dewa composing the music. Izumi Takizawa and Nao Miyoshi are serving as assistant directors for the sequel.

New Characters and Voice Cast

Season 2 introduces a new character, Kiku Hoshimi, who will be voiced by Rina Sato.

The main voice cast includes:

  • Sora Amamiya as Nazuna Nanakusa.
  • Gen Sato as Ko Yamori.
  • Yumiri Hanamori as Akira Asai.
  • Haruka Tomatsu as Seri Kikyo.
  • Eri Kitamura as Niko Hirata.
  • Shizuka Ito as Kabura Honda.
  • Naomi Ozora as Midori Kohakobe.
  • Rina Satō as Kiku Hoshimi.

Story Arc

Season 2 will likely adapt volumes #6-#10 of the original manga, continuing the story from where season 1 concluded. This season will delve into Kou and Nazuna’s conflict with detective Uguisu.

About Call of the Night

Call of the Night is based on the Japanese manga series written and illustrated by Kotoyama. The manga was serialized in Shogakukan’s Weekly Shōnen Sunday from August 2019 to January 2024 and compiled into 20 volumes. Viz Media has licensed the manga for English release in North America.

The first season of the anime adaptation, produced by Liden Films, aired from July to September 2022. It consisted of 13 episodes and quickly gained a dedicated following for its distinctive art style, engaging characters, and unique premise.

Premise

The story follows Ko Yamori, an insomniac who finds solace in nighttime walks. During one of these walks, he meets Nazuna Nanakusa, a vampire who introduces him to the wonders of the night. Ko becomes fascinated with vampires and desires to become one himself. To achieve this, he must fall in love with Nazuna.
